Associated L4 does it again!

Round 2 of the BRCA 12th Circuit series was hosted by Chippenham Model Car Club and saw another National victory go to the L4 ? this time in the 19t class.

The drivers were greeted with a large open track which turned out to be much more technically demanding than it looked ? and grip was good right from the start of the meeting. After playing with set-up during qualifying, CML / Microtech Racing driver Keith Robertson was disappointed to only make sixth place on the grid, but he was pleased with the pace with which he was able to lap the track. Going into the final, a new T-bar was fitted along with lighter oil in the centre shock which made the car even better. The start to the A final was totally clean, pole man Matt White however was slow away and dropped down the order. Keith was soon up to third place, passing current Champion Andy Griffiths, and then as the leaders slowed each other up he seized his opportunity to pass them both to take the lead. Once in front he was able to pull away to take the win ? also taking over the lead in the title chase. The only option parts used on Keith?s L4 are the IRS lowered rear pod and the IRS lowered front arms ? both of which allow the use of smaller diameter tyres ? perfect for the latest Jaco Prism trued and glued foams.
